“It is a great misfortune to be alone, my friends; and it must be believed that solitude can quickly destroy reason.” The Mysterious Island, a classic of world literature by French writer Jules Verne, is based on the true story of Alexander Selkirk. Selkirk was trapped for about five years on a remote island off the coast of Chile and found innovative ways to survive the ordeal and stay alive. The Mysterious Island is an absorbing saga of adventure as well as a tribute to the tenacity of the human spirit. Verne, a master storyteller, tells the tale in a breezy and easily readable style. The island has a secret that is not easy to pry open. Drama and suspense abound in the novel as the five men and a dog, who land in a balloon on the island, encounter a number of mysterious happenings as they struggle to survive and come to terms with the fantastical place they are stuck in.
